Bi-CMOS LV1110NM Digital Surround Processor Overview
Top Searches for this datasheetOrdering number EN6094 Bi-CMOS LV1110NM Digital Surround Processor Overview LV1110NM digital surround processor developed miniature stereo components radiocassette combinations. major features built into this Bi-CMOS single-chip solution function switching, recording volume control, surround processing, karaoke processing, 3-band graphic equalizer, master volume control. Features built-in delay functions include input output filters, analog-to-digital digital-to-analog converters, delay lines with built-in memory, delay reverberation. Other functions available fixed matrix (L+R L-R) front mixing (choice level phase). These functions freely combined easily produce variety surround modes thus simulate wide range acoustic environments. built-in karaoke functions include vocal canceler, microphone echo, control I/O, other support audio multiplexing software. Maintain clock enable signals High level when controlling LV1110NM. Maintain enable signal High level least between commands. min. Important note mode control using system muting When power first applied, allow sufficient time initialize (approximately seconds) then send commands turn system muting then When changing delay, always turn system muting then off-that send data with command turn system muting again with command turn back off. Both operations enhance reliability forcing device initialize memory. MODE BYPASS1 Total Through MODE BYPASS2 Matrix Through MODE STADIUM1 Delay Reverb Front Inverted phase, MODE HALL Delay Reverb Front Inverted phase, MODE STAGE Delay Reverb Front Inverted phase, 6094-14/22 LV1110NM MODE DISCO Delay Reverb Front Inverted phase, MODE LIVE Delay Reverb off, Front Inverted phase, MODE ECHO Mix: Echo, Delay Reverb Front MODE ECHO Vocal canceler Mix: Echo, Vocal Cancel, Delay Reverb Front MODE ECHO With control interface enabled Mix: Echo, Control Interface Delay Reverb Front MODE11 ECHO Multi-sound software Left channel only Mix: Echo, Only, Delay Reverb Front 6094-15/22 LV1110NM Graphic equalizer level attenuation technique Pins Since graphic equalizer provides maximum boost head room insufficient when this boost used. Therefore, signal level must attenuated graphic equalizer block. technique providing this attenuation connect resistors series with external capacitors connected pins circuit. formula below used determine amount attenuation value resistor.
